MySQL是一款业内知名的关系型数据库管理系统,它广泛应用于服务器端的Web应用程序中。在使用MySQL开发应用程序之前,首先需要进行应用需求分析,以便确定需要存储和处理的数据类型、数据量和如何进行数据查询等方面的需求。
在MySQL中,通过创建数据库和数据表来存储数据。对于不同的应用需求,需要创建不同的表结构来存储数据。例如,对于一个电商应用程序,需要创建商品表、订单表、用户表等。在创建表结构时,需要考虑到不同字段的数据类型、长度、主键、外键等属性。
除了表结构的设计外,还需要考虑如何进行数据的查询和操作。MySQL提供了丰富的SQL语句来进行数据的增删改查操作。在应用需求分析中,需要确定需要使用哪些SQL语句来满足应用程序的需求。例如,对于一个电商应用程序,需要使用SELECT语句来查询商品信息,使用INSERT语句来添加新的订单信息。
CREATE TABLE `goods` (
`id` int(11) NOT NULL AUTO_INCREMENT,
`name` varchar(255) NOT NULL,
`price` decimal(10,2) NOT NULL,
PRIMARY KEY (`id`)
) ENGINE=InnoDB DEFAULT CHARSET=utf8;
SELECT * FROM goods WHERE price >100;
INSERT INTO orders (goods_id, user_id, amount) VALUES (1, 1, 2);
综上所述,应用需求分析在MySQL应用程序中是非常重要的。通过合理的表结构设计和SQL语句的使用,可以提高应用程序的性能和稳定性,提升用户体验。